JEAN-MARC EUGÈNE CHAMPIGNY

October 18, 1982 – July 30, 2017

Taken too soon, it is with great sadness that we announce the sudden death of Jean-Marc Eugene Champigny. Left to cherish his memory is his spouse Ashton Malcolm; parents Dale and Omer Champigny; sister Roxanne (Cody) Larocque; niece Alicia; grandmother Jeanne Champigny; and a large extended family of aunts, uncles, and cousins. Born in Brandon, MB (while the family was enroute to Ottawa), Jean-Marc graduated from Archbishop M.C. O’Neill Catholic High School, in French Immersion, and he was fortunate to be raised in both Regina and Ottawa. He was currently employed with Concept3 Business Interiors Ltd., Regina. Jean-Marc will be fondly remembered for his strong work ethic, cooking (and prep work) for every family gathering, his joie de vie, and lively spirit. His life was rarely quiet, seldom boring, and filled with love. Memorial Service will be held at Speers Funeral Chapel, 2136 College Ave, Regina, SK on Friday, August 4, 2017 at 6:30 p.m. A second celebration of life and interment will be held in Oak Lake, MB at a later date. In lieu of flowers, if desired, donations in Jean-Marc’s memory may be made to the Canadian Heart and Stroke Foundation, 1738 Quebec Avenue, Unit 26, Saskatoon, SK S7K 1V9 or a charity of your choice.
